AGGHH!! I've known that my Bucky baby has been growing in some of his flight feathers... he has one full feather, one 3/4 feather, and one feather about half-way out of it's sheath on each side. So - three feathers on each side. The three outermost feathers on each wing are still sticks (where he's chewed them), it's the next three that have come in on each side.

Anyway, he was up in my room with me this evening on my shoulder, and I reached out for something - apparently startling him. He jumped and flew about 7-8 feet to the window-sill!!! That's the first time he's flown away from something and not flown DOWN. He was able to maintain his altitude that far!

When he landed over there, he looked over at me and gave a little sound that sounded half-way between a quack and the word "what?" I burst out laughing! It was almost like he looked at me and said, "What happened mom? How'd I get over here?" I called him to me but he just sat there and squawked at me... so I went and picked him up. It was pretty funny - and cool too!!!
